One of the most effective tips for being a wedding photographer is proper preparation. Avoid arriving on the day without insight about the venue. Checking out the location in advance allows coordination regarding lighting conditions and optimal photo locations. Engage with the event coordinator to identify exactly where the ceremony and reception will occur to notate the sun's position at different times and identify any potential issues which might arise. Additionally being familiar with the location's layout facilitates photographing the best shots effortlessly. Ultimately, preparing where and when to take photos ahead of time helps to guarantee a seamless experience on the special day, which helps decrease stress.

Generally-speaking, one of the best pieces of advice for wedding photographers is remaining present and attentive, as wedding photographers such as Adrian Spencer can verify. Being attuned to your environment allows you to capture intimate moments that are irreplaceable. Successful photographers are always looking out for fleeting interactions, whether it be a parent's teary-eyed smile, a meaningful hug, or mutual giggle among friends during the speeches. At times, the most beloved wedding photographs emerge from spontaneous moments, so it is crucial for wedding photographers to blend into their environment, stay vigilant and anticipate these moments before their occurrence.

An essential part of understanding how to be the best wedding photographer is verbal communication, as photographers such as Gordon Singer would agree. This is because effective communication with the couple is essential in grasping their creative vision and preferences. Every couple has a unique story and design, and it is the photographer's duty to listen to their desires and bring them to life. For example, some couples appreciate natural, documentary-style photos, while others opt for an elegant, editorial approach. Set aside some time to consult with the pairs, present your portfolio and give the chance to discuss what kind of wedding photography they envision. Engaging in such conversations ensures that everyone has a unified understanding, fosters trust and helps the couple feel more relaxed in front of the camera.
